It is astounding though...reading through the details of his journeyman career, multiple DFAs, free agent, minor league deals, traded for limited prospects, etc....then, at the end of this journey...he must have made some kind of Damn Yankees deal with the devil...now, for the rest of his life, he will be the guy, only Red Sox with Yaz, who hit 3 homers in the World Series, the only guy other than Babe Ruth and Ted Kluzewski older than 35 to do so....he will be a retired legend in New England for the rest of his life.
